ImToken Dogecoin Support: A Deep Dive into the Future of DOGE on Mobile Wallets152


As a staunch Dogecoin supporter and enthusiast, the question of ImToken's support for Dogecoin is a topic that's near and dear to my heart. The accessibility and user-friendliness of mobile wallets are crucial for the mass adoption of cryptocurrencies, and Dogecoin, with its playful community and potential for growth, deserves to be readily available on popular platforms. So, does ImToken support Dogecoin? The short answer is currently no, but let's delve deeper into why this is the case and explore the implications for the future of DOGE and its users.

ImToken, a popular and widely used mobile cryptocurrency wallet, boasts support for a considerable range of cryptocurrencies and tokens. Its robust security features and intuitive interface have garnered it a significant following amongst both novice and experienced cryptocurrency users. However, at the time of writing, Dogecoin is not included in its supported asset list. This absence raises questions for the community, particularly those who prefer the convenience and portability of a mobile wallet for managing their Dogecoin holdings.

Why the lack of Dogecoin support? There isn't a single, definitive answer. It's likely a multifaceted issue involving technical considerations, strategic decisions by the ImToken team, and perhaps even the unique characteristics of Dogecoin itself. Let's explore some possible contributing factors:

Technical Challenges: Integrating a new cryptocurrency into a wallet involves a significant amount of development work. This includes ensuring seamless compatibility with the blockchain, implementing secure transaction handling, and properly integrating the asset into the wallet's existing infrastructure. Dogecoin, while relatively simple in its core functionality compared to some other cryptocurrencies, might require specific coding and adjustments to ensure its smooth integration within ImToken's architecture. This process requires time, resources, and careful testing to prevent any potential bugs or security vulnerabilities.

Prioritization and Resource Allocation: ImToken, like any software development team, has limited resources and must prioritize its development efforts. The decision to add support for a specific cryptocurrency often depends on various factors, including community demand, the potential user base, and the overall strategic goals of the ImToken project. While Dogecoin boasts a large and active community, it might not have been deemed a top priority for ImToken compared to other cryptocurrencies with potentially higher adoption rates or more complex functionalities.

Dogecoin's Unique Nature: Dogecoin's inflationary nature and its association with meme culture might also play a role. While these aspects contribute to its unique appeal and community spirit, they might present challenges for wallet developers. Its playful origins might not align perfectly with the perceived seriousness and focus on security often associated with established cryptocurrency wallets. However, this is purely speculative, and it’s important to note that other meme coins are supported by ImToken competitors.
